Irene: Economy & Jobs

Irene's typical household earns $66,563 (1.1× below Turner County median $75,771; 1.1× below South Dakota median $75,081), with homes at a median value of $87,300. The surrounding county supports 6,066 jobs (avg $48,924).

Income & Affordability

Median household income $66,563 — below the South Dakota median ($70,870). Poverty rate 3.7% (U.S. average ~12.5%).
